Holding History in His Hands
Jena resident Reggie Ingram–retired educator, school principal, oilfield entrepreneur, and family patriarch–has been roaming the rivers, woods, and countrysides of LaSalle and Catahoula Parishes all of his life. It’s hard to name a place that he hasn’t left his footsteps at some point and time. Just into his eighties, Ingram has many stories to tell and experiences to share, especially from yesteryear: finding and collecting pieces of history–specifically arrowheads and other early relics left behind from indigenous people.
